Comprehensive Rules
700 Statuses, Stacks, and Immunity
How statuses are stored, how they expire, and what Relentless actually stops.
700.1Status shapes
- 700.1aA timed status is on or off, with a timer: Stun, Freeze, Blind, Prismbreak, Entrap.
- 700.1bA stacking status is a count: Burn, Venom, Maim, Haywire, Feral, Interest, Insurance.
- 700.1cHallow is an instance status: each application is its own entry and several run side by side. Roost uses the same machinery but collapses to exactly one entry, so a second Roost raises the existing per-tick amount instead of adding a parallel heal.
- 700.1dCrush and Smash are not statuses. They are timed stat and tier reductions with a matching on-card indicator.
- 700.1eDread is tracked as its own stack family rather than as a status, but it counts as a negative status for cards that read one.
700.2Reapplication
- 700.2aStun replaces its remaining duration. A shorter Stun over a longer one shortens it.
- 700.2bFreeze adds a flat 4 seconds. Blind adds a flat 2 seconds. Prismbreak adds a flat 3 seconds.
- 700.2cStacking statuses add to their count, subject to their cap.
- 700.2dSmash adds duration but never a second tier reduction.
- 700.2eCrush applications are independent timed reductions, each lasting its own 2 seconds.
700.3Application gates
- 700.3aA status is refused if the recipient is Dormant, dead, or an untargetable object, unless it is a clear-status effect.
- 700.3bA status is refused if the recipient is Entrapped, unless it is Entrap itself or the effect explicitly allows application through Entrap.
- 700.3cA status is refused if the recipient has Relentless and the status is one Relentless blocks.
- 700.3dMaim and Smash ignore status immunity, so the Relentless gate does not stop either of them.
- 700.3eA boss break mechanic may apply a negative status through immunity.
700.4What Relentless blockspage
Relentless is the game's immunity keyword. "Status immunity" on a card means Relentless, so a line that reads "Ignores status immunity" resolves through this table. This is the complete list.
| Effect | Blocked by Relentless? | Why |
|---|---|---|
| Stun |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Freeze |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Blind |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Prismbreak |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Burn |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Venom |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Haywire |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Feral |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Interest | Blocked | Negative status. |
| Dread | Blocked | Explicit check before stacks are added. |
| Crush | Blocked | Timed Armor reduction. |
| Smash | Not blocked | Smash ignores status immunity. |
| Piercing Roar | Blocked | Power reduction. |
| Crippling Scream | Blocked | Speed reduction. |
| Repossess | Blocked | Armor reduction. |
| Boss Power drain | Blocked | Stat reduction. |
| Maim | Not blocked | Maim ignores status immunity. |
| Cull | Not blocked | Cull never consults Relentless. |
| Entrap | Not blocked | Removal effect, deliberately exempt. |
| Insurance | Not blocked | Not a negative status. |
| Roost | Not blocked | Beneficial. |
| Hallow | Not blocked | Beneficial. |
| Bloodlust | Not blocked | A condition, not a status. |
| Damage | Not blocked | Relentless is not damage immunity. |
| Harvest recipients | Excluded earlier | Relentless units leave the pool before selection. |
- 700.4aRelentless blocks the application, not the effect that is already present. A unit that gains Relentless while Burning keeps its Burn.
- 700.4bRelentless also does not remove an existing Crush; it only refuses new ones.
700.5Clearing
- 700.5aA clear effect names one status family and removes it. Clear effects are the only category that resolves against a Dormant unit.
- 700.5bClearing a stacking status may remove a specific number of stacks rather than all of them — Haywire's own resolution removes exactly one.
- 700.5cDeath clears combat statuses. Relentless suppression is the deliberate exception and survives death and revival.
